Yes, this *is* good news, as far as it goes. I suspect that these "upgrades" are to counter the increased temperatures and milder winters that have been drastically shortening the time span during which the winter road is useable. My recollection is that over the past 3 years or so the usable period was down to as little as 4 weeks, and the remote tribes were very concerned about getting their communities resupplied. In the cited article, "up to 4 months depending on weather" is the critical quote.

The all-weather road is what's needed, the sooner the better.
